WSU Board of Regents to hold special meeting

PULLMAN — The Washington State University Board of Regents will hold a special meeting at 9:30 a.m. Monday (Sept. 25) in Lighty Student Services Building 405 to consider emergency implementation of an amendment to the Washington Administrative Code to allow the resumption of routine security patrols in the common areas of residence halls.

Members of the board will join via teleconference.
